The Travel Score for the COPD Score in 17365, Wellsville, Pennsylvania is 61 when comparing 34,000 ZIP Codes in the United States.
50.20 percent of residents in 17365 to travel to work in 30 minutes or less.
When looking at the three closest hospitals, the average distance to a hospital is 12.36 miles. The closest hospital with an emergency room is Upmc Memorial with a distance of 10.01 miles from the area.

Wellsville, nestled in York County, presents a unique transportation challenge. The rural nature of the area dictates a heavy reliance on personal vehicles, with limited public transit options. The nearest major healthcare facilities are in York, a city approximately 20 miles away. This distance, while seemingly manageable, can become a significant barrier for COPD patients, especially during exacerbations or inclement weather.
The primary arteries for transportation are US Route 30 and PA Route 74. US Route 30, a major east-west thoroughfare, offers the most direct route to York. However, traffic congestion, particularly during peak hours, can significantly extend travel times. PA Route 74, running north-south, provides an alternative route, though it involves navigating smaller roads and potentially slower speeds. The drive to York, under ideal conditions, might take 30-45 minutes. However, this could easily double or triple during rush hour or in adverse weather, making timely healthcare access a concern.
Public transportation options are limited in Wellsville. The York County Transportation Authority (YCTA) provides bus services throughout the county, but the routes serving Wellsville are infrequent and may not directly connect to healthcare facilities. The YCTA does offer ADA-accessible buses, ensuring accessibility for individuals with disabilities, a critical consideration for COPD patients. However, the limited route frequency and potential for multiple transfers can significantly increase travel time and the physical strain associated with accessing healthcare. The YCTA website and phone lines offer the most current information regarding routes, schedules, and ADA features.
Ride-sharing services, such as Uber and Lyft, are available in the Wellsville area, offering an alternative to personal vehicles and public transit. However, availability can be variable, particularly during off-peak hours or in more rural areas. The cost of ride-sharing can also be a significant factor, especially for frequent medical appointments. The reliance on a smartphone and internet connectivity further adds to the challenges, especially for those with limited digital literacy or access.
Medical transportation services, specifically designed to transport patients to and from medical appointments, offer a specialized solution. Several companies operate in the York County area, including those specializing in non-emergency medical transportation (NEMT). These services often provide door-to-door service, assisting with mobility and ensuring a comfortable and safe journey. However, these services typically require pre-booking and can be expensive, adding to the financial burden of healthcare access.
